What fertilizer should be used to grow yam? What fertilizer is best for growing yam?

1. Base fertilizer

When planting yam, you must apply base fertilizer. Because its growth cycle is relatively long, it requires a lot of fertilizer. Usually, organic fertilizer or decomposed farm manure is the main fertilizer. This type of fertilizer can release fertility slowly and persistently, thus providing nutrition for its entire growth period. Generally, 2000-4000 kg of farmyard manure is used per mu, together with 60-80 kg of compound fertilizer. If you use organic fertilizer, you need to apply about 2,000 kg, combined with 20-30 kg of urea and 40-50 kg of phosphorus and potassium fertilizers.

2. Topdressing

1. Before germination: After sowing yam, manure fertilizer needs to be applied once before germination. The fertilizer must be fully decomposed, otherwise it will burn the seedlings once fermented. This fertilizer not only provides nutrients for plant growth, but more importantly, it can increase ground temperature and accelerate seed germination.

2. After transplanting: Generally, fertilizer needs to be applied once after the seedlings are grown or transplanted. Fertilizer can continue to be manure or nitrogen fertilizer. As an early stage of fertilization, the main purpose at this time is to accelerate the growth of the plant's stems and leaves, so it is necessary to ensure that there is sufficient nitrogen. However, the concentration must also be controlled. If there is too much nitrogen fertilizer, it will cause the plant to grow too tall.

3. Bud stage: After the yam buds appear, fertilizer needs to be added. At this time, it has a high demand for fertilizer, and you must apply enough fertilizer to make its flowers bloom. Cake fertilizer or compound fertilizer is usually used, which can provide more comprehensive nutrients. 25 kg per mu is enough.
